Colgate Games - January 15-17 2027 - Grades 7-14 years
Entry is open to any child aged 7-14 years who is a member of an affiliated athletics club, and both events present an opportunity for children to compete in a fun and encouraging environment.
You don’t need to be selected or be a top athlete, though medals are awarded for 10-14 year old’s in each event. For 7-9 year old’s, the focus is on participation.

South Island Combined Events Championships - November 2026
This event is for athletes interested in competing in a multi-event, (Combined event) such as the heptathlon, Decathlon or shorter Pentathlon and Octathlon. Ages U16 and above. Contact us for more information.
